du Pay and GCash join forces to deliver added value on cross-border transfers to the Filipino community in the UAE

The collaboration marks a milestone in the coming together of fintech super apps to deliver rewarding value propositions for international money transfer.
Dubai, UAE – April 2, 2026 – du Pay, the advanced digital financial services platform from du, a secure mobile application for managing money in the UAE, has signed a strategic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with GCash, the Philippines' leading super finance app, to enhance the overall cross-border payment experience of overseas Filipinos in the United Arab Emirates (UAE).
As the preferred e-wallet for millions in the Philippines, GCash remains a top remittance option for Filipino expatriates, also known as Overseas Filipino Workers (OFWs). Transfers from du Pay to GCash are completed within minutes, ensuring families receive funds quickly and securely. Beyond speed, recipients benefit from access to the GCash ecosystem, where funds can be instantly used for bill payments, education fees, online shopping, mobile top-ups, and everyday purchases—maximizing the utility of every dirham sent home.
Under the MoU, both fintech wallets aim to increase awareness and adoption of seamless money transfer services between the UAE and the Philippines. The partnership lverages du Pay's growing base in the UAE with the dominant position of GCash in the Philippine digital payments ecosystem, creating a powerful synergy that benefits overseas Filipinos seeking reliable and efficient remittance solutions.
Overseas Filipinos are among the most digitally engaged remittance senders globally, often responding positively to promotional offers and value-added services. du Pay empowers residents with simple, fast, and secure digital payments, supporting the Dubai Department of Finance's vision to make 90% of all transactions in Dubai cashless by 2026.
